#5e2c1e basic color information

#5e2c1e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#5e2c1e has decimal index of: 6171678, is composed of 36.9% red, 17.3% green and 11.8% blue. #5e2c1e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 63.1% black.
#663333 is the closest web-safe color to #5e2c1e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
